js代碼的圖片(js顯示圖片代碼)
先設(shè)置一段JS代碼,如function DrawImageMyPic,W,H var flag=falsevar image=new Imageimagesrc=MyPicsrcifimagewidth0 imageheight0 flag=trueifimagewidthimageheight= WH ifimagewidthW MyPicwidth=WMyPicheight=imageheight*Wimage;這個(gè)實(shí)現(xiàn)一般有兩用方式用js定義一個(gè)字符串變量,把圖片的字符串寫(xiě)進(jìn)去,然后divinnerhtml把這個(gè)字符串加進(jìn)去用類似jquery的js插件,也是先定義圖片字符串變量,然后divappend這個(gè)字符串就好了Javascript怎樣在輸入框中放入圖片按鈕?1輸入框按鈕設(shè)置父div總寬100px,輸入框和按鈕都浮動(dòng)float。
索性畫(huà)了一張圖Alt text二解決辦法如上圖所示,王二一共寫(xiě)了七個(gè)方法,基本覆蓋了JS中大部分文件類型的轉(zhuǎn)換與壓縮,其中1 urltoImageurl,fn 會(huì)通過(guò)一個(gè)url加載所需要的圖片對(duì)象,其中 url 參數(shù)傳入圖片的 url , fn 為回調(diào)方法,包含一個(gè)Image對(duì)象的參數(shù),代碼如下2 imagetoCanvas。
js圖案代碼大全
1、1用JS定義一個(gè)圖片數(shù)組,里面存放你想要隨機(jī)展示的圖片 2用JS產(chǎn)生一個(gè)隨機(jī)數(shù),當(dāng)然這個(gè)隨機(jī)數(shù)從0開(kāi)始到imgArrlength1結(jié)束 代碼如下var index =parseIntMathrandom*imgArrlength1就得到當(dāng)前隨機(jī)產(chǎn)生的圖片 代碼如下var currentImage=imgArrindex3既然隨機(jī)產(chǎn)生了一張背景圖,那。
2、1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 function show picB=documentgetElementByIdquotB的Idquot=quotblockquot 在HTML中,圖片A和圖片B的HTML代碼如下 當(dāng)用戶點(diǎn)擊圖片A時(shí),JavaScript中的show函數(shù)將被執(zhí)行該函數(shù)首先通過(guò)id獲取圖片B的DOM對(duì)象,然后將圖片。
3、下面是針對(duì)此問(wèn)題的一個(gè)測(cè)試頁(yè)面示例該頁(yè)面包含三張圖片,它們的默認(rèn)樣式為邊框?qū)挾?0px,邊框樣式為實(shí)線,邊框顏色為灰色具體樣式代碼如下img maxwidth200px bordercolorgray borderwidth10px borderstylesolid 為了演示如何使用jQuery控制圖片邊框顏色變化,以下是一段JavaScript。
4、consolelogquot圖片不存在quotreturn false if imgsrc === #39#39 consolelogquot圖片路徑錯(cuò)誤或未加載成功quotreturn false consolelogquot圖片存在quotreturn true 通過(guò)這段代碼,我們可以檢查指定ID的圖片是否存在,或者圖片路徑是否正確此外,還可以使用`onerror`事件監(jiān)聽(tīng)圖片加載錯(cuò)誤。
5、2將要導(dǎo)入的圖片文件拷貝到該文件夾下3在需要使用圖片的JavaScript文件中,使用相對(duì)路徑引用圖片例如,如果要在quotpagesindexindexjsquot中引用quotimagesquot文件夾下的quotlogopngquot圖片,可以使用以下代碼constimgUrl=#39imageslogopng#39在代碼中,quotquot表示返回兩級(jí)目錄,即回到小程序。
6、點(diǎn)擊按鈕復(fù)制圖片的實(shí)現(xiàn)過(guò)程主要分為HTMLJavaScript和Canvas技術(shù)三個(gè)部分下面通過(guò)具體步驟展示如何完成這一功能首先,HTML部分定義按鈕和Canvas元素例如點(diǎn)擊復(fù)制圖片 接著,JavaScript部分負(fù)責(zé)處理按鈕點(diǎn)擊事件,繪制圖片到Canvas上并復(fù)制圖片到剪貼板可以使用以下代碼javascript function copyImage。
js代碼圖片相冊(cè)
下面的數(shù)字其實(shí)是一個(gè)小列表ul li,你可以把li設(shè)置出邊框 設(shè)置borderradius屬性為50%,就能實(shí)現(xiàn)圓圈效果了123 libordersolid 1px purpleborderradius50%maginright10px 即可實(shí)現(xiàn)數(shù)字邊框變成圓形。
randImageOutput if!documentgetElementByIdquotoutputContainerquot setTimeout#39loadImage#39,1000 function loadImage function RandomNumunder, over switchargumentslength case 1 return parseIntMathrandom*under+1case 2 return parseIntMathrandom*over。
現(xiàn)在我們以這個(gè)蘋(píng)果的圖片作為例子 我將演示代碼寫(xiě)在這個(gè)頁(yè)面網(wǎng)頁(yè)鏈接,下面解釋其用法頁(yè)面結(jié)構(gòu)如圖 javascript代碼如下 function var r = 0#39img#39clickfunction r += 90thiscss#39transform#39, #39rotate#39 + r + #39deg#39核心思路是控制圖片的這個(gè)css屬性trans。
安裝方法有兩種npm安裝和瀏覽器直接引入使用方法在引入所有依賴后,可以使用Cropper對(duì)象,傳入image和options兩個(gè)參數(shù)第一個(gè)參數(shù)是要包裝的圖像或畫(huà)布元素,第二個(gè)參數(shù)是cropper內(nèi)置的屬性設(shè)置及方法以下是完整的移動(dòng)端裁剪案例源碼htmlCSSJS文中需要用的一些js方法以上是完整案例的代碼,效果圖。
圖片按比例縮放 function DrawImageImg,WIDTH,HEIGHT var image=new Imageimagesrc=Imgsrcwidth=WIDTH預(yù)先設(shè)置的所期望的寬的值 height=HEIGHT預(yù)先設(shè)置的所期望的高的值 ifimagewidthwidthimageheightheight現(xiàn)有圖片只有寬或高超了預(yù)設(shè)值就進(jìn)行js控制 w=imagewidth。
imgUrl2 = quotimages00gifquotimgtext2 = quot222quotimgLink2 = escapequotXXXhtmlquot這樣做的好處在于,無(wú)論在哪個(gè)目錄中引用這段代碼,圖片路徑都能正確解析此外,使用絕對(duì)路徑還可以避免因相對(duì)路徑變化而引起的錯(cuò)誤絕對(duì)路徑直接從網(wǎng)站根目錄開(kāi)始,確保在任何情況下都能準(zhǔn)確指向正確的圖片在。
掃描二維碼推送至手機(jī)訪問(wèn)。
版權(quán)聲明:本文由飛速云SEO網(wǎng)絡(luò)優(yōu)化推廣發(fā)布,如需轉(zhuǎn)載請(qǐng)注明出處。